The Hanford meteorological data collection system and data base

The Hanford Meterological Station (HMS) provides meteorological and climatological services to the Department of Energy in Richland and its contractors. On a 24-hour basis, the HMS measures, records, and archives meteorological data collected hourly throughout the year. The current data base consists of five components: wind telemetry stations, doppler acoustic sounders (SODAR), 200-ft towers, 410-ft tower at the HMS, and surface weather observations at the HMS. The wind telemetry station data, 410-ft tower data, and surface weather observation data are archived into yearly ACSII files, and the remaining components are permanently archived in binary from on magnetic tape. The future data base will consist of the same five components, but all components will be permanently archived into yearly ASCII files. Quality assurance computer programs will be written to validate the current data base, and data archival program will be written to improve the archival method that is currently used. 7 refs., 4 figs., 1 tab.

Contracting in the national interest: Establishing the legal framework for the interaction of science, government, and industry at a nuclear weapons laboratory

Sandia National Laboratories, the nation's nuclear ordnance laboratory, is operated on a no-profit, no-fee basis by ATandT Technologies, Inc., as a prime contractor for the Department of Energy. This unique arrangement began in 1949 when President Harry Truman personally requested that ATandT assume management of the nuclear weapons laboratory as a service in the national interest. The story of how this unusual relationship came about makes for an interesting chapter in the annals of US legal and institutional history. This report describes the historical background, political negotiations, and prime contract provisos that established the legal framework for the Labs.

Sandia National Laboratories: A product of postwar readiness, 1945-1950

The genesis and growth of Sandia National Laboratories, the nation's largest nuclear weapons lab, stands as a pertinent case study showing the oftentimes complex, but effective interaction of government, industry, and the growth of cooperative research. Originally a part of Los Alamos Scientific Laboratory under management by the University of California, Sandia traces its roots to Z Division, an ordnance-engineering arm located at Sandia Base on the desert outskirts of Albuquerque, New Mexico, in September 1945. For Sandia National Laboratories, the early postwar years/emdash/rather than representing a transformation to peacetime/emdash/were characterized by a continued mobilization of engineering and science in the name of national readiness.

Inhalation reproductive toxicology studies: Sperm morphology study of n-hexane in B6C3F1 mice: Final report

The straight-chain hydrocarbon, n-hexane, is a volatile, ubiquitous solvent routinely used in industrial environments. Although myelinated nerve tissue is the primary target organ of hexane, the testes have also been identified as being sensitive to hexacarbon exposure. The objective of this study was to evaluate the epididymal sperm morphology of male B6D3F1 mice 5 weeks after exposure to 0, 200, 1000, or 5000 ppM n-hexane, 20 h/day for 5 consecutive days. Two concurrent positive control groups of animals were injected intraperitoneally with either 200 or 250 mg/kg ethyl methanesulfonate, a known mutagen, once each day for 5 consecutive days. The mice were weighed just prior to the first day of exposure and at weekly intervals until sacrifice. During the fifth post-exposure week the animals were killed and examined for gross lesions of the reproductive tract and suspensions of the epididymal sperm were prepared for morphological evaluations. The appearance and behavior of the mice were unremarkable throughout the experiment and there were no deaths. No evidence of lesions in any organ was noted at sacrifice. Monitoring system for unplanned releases at the Savannah River Plant

The monitoring system for unplanned releases at the Savannah River Plant (SRP) consists of separation facilities stack monitors, production reactor filter compartment and stack monitors, 12 site perimeter monitors, the NOAA-Geostationary Operational Environmental Satellite (GOES) data link, meteorological tower system, Weather Information and Display (WIND) system computer, and the VANTAGE database management system. The unplanned release monitoring system provides automatic monitoring of abnormal stack releases and automatic inclusion of these in the WIND system emergency response codes.

Numerical simulations of long-range pollutant transport from coast to inland mountainous regions

Kurita and Ueda (1986) presented an example of the long-range transport of pollutants which frequently occurs in summer in Japan light gradient wind conditions. High concentrations of photochemical oxidants were observed in late evenings in the mountainous region approximately 160 km northwest from the large industrial zone located along the Tokyo bay. Pollutants were apparently transported by the large-scale circulations produced by the combination of southwesterly valley winds induced by thermal lows located in the mountain ranges, and southerly sea-breeze circulations in the Pacific Ocean coastal region (Kurita et al., 1985). We wish to stimulate and evaluate the relative importance of these circulations by using a time dependent, three-dimensional mesoscale model, HOTMAC, High Order Turbulence Model for Atmospheric Circulations. 7 refs., 4 figs.

Sperm-head morphology study in B6C3F1 mice following inhalation exposure to 1,3-butadiene: Final technical report

The present report describes the results of a study of the morphology of epididymal sperm heads of B6C3F1 mice that were exposed to varying concentrations of 1,3-butadiene. During the fifth post-exposure week, the animals were killed and examined for gross lesions of the reproductive tract; suspensions of the epididymal sperm were prepared for morphologic evaluations. No mortality was observed in any of the inhalation exposure groups. Transient toxic signs, including piloerection and dyspnea, were evident during a 20- to 30-minute period following exposure to 5000 ppM. Mean values for body weights and weight gains of the mice exposed to 1,3-butadiene were not significantly different from control values. A concentration-related increase in the incidence of sperm-head abnormalities was evident and the percentage of sperm heads that were morphologically abnormal was significantly higher in mice exposed to 1000 and 5000 ppM than in the controls. 23 refs., 2 figs., 6 tabs.

Operation of the TSTA (Tritium Systems Test Assembly) with 100 gram tritium

In March of 1988 full operation of the 4-column isotope separation system (ISS) was realized in runs that approximated the design load of tritium. Previous operations had been fraught with operating difficulties principally due to external systems. This report will examine the recent highly successful 6-day period of operation. During this time the system was cooled from room temperature, loaded with hydrogen isotopes including 109 grams of tritium, integrated with the transfer pumping, impurity injection, and impurity removal systems, as well as the remote computer control system. At the end of the operation 12 grams of tritium having a measured purity of 99.987% (remainder deuterium) were offloaded from the system. Observed profiles in the columns in general agree with computer models. A Height Equivalent to a Theoretical Plate (HETP) of 5.0 cm is confirmed. 3 refs., 5 figs.

Instrumentation and control developments in the Los Alamos nuclear test program

The United States Department of Energy contracts the Los Alamos National Laboratory to carry out a Nuclear Weapons Test Program in support of the national defense. The program is one of ongoing research to design, build, and test prototype nuclear devices. The goal is to determine what should ultimately be incorporated into the nation's nuclear defense stockpile. All nuclear tests are conducted underground at the Nevada Test Site (NTS). This paper describes the instrumentation and control techniques used by Los Alamos to carry out the tests. Specifically, the contrast between historical methods and new, computer-based technology are discussed. Previous techniques required large numbers of expensive, heavy hardwire cables extending from the surface to the diagnostics rack at the bottom of the vertical shaft. These cables, which provided singular control/monitor functions, have been replaced by a few optical fibers and power cables. This significant savings has been enabled through the adaptation of industrial process control technology using programmable computer control and distributed input/output. Finally, an ongoing process of developing and applying the most suitable instrumentation and control technology to the unique requirements of the Test Program is discussed. 2 refs.

Inhalation developmental toxicology studies: Teratology study of n-hexane in mice: Final report

Gestational exposure to n-hexane resulted in an increase in the number of resorbed fetuses for exposure groups relative to the control group; however, the increases were not directly correlated to exposure concentration. The differences were statistically significant for the 200-ppM with respect to total intrauterine death (early plus late resorptions), and with respect to late resorptions for the 5000-ppM group. A small, but statistically significant, reduction in female (but not male) fetal body weight relative to the control group was observed at the 5000-ppM exposure level. There were no exposure-related increases in any individual fetal malformation or variation, nor was there any increase in the incidence of combined malformations or variations. Gestational exposure of CD-1 mice to n-hexane vapors appeared to cause a degree of concentration-related developmental toxicity in the absence of overt maternal toxicity, but the test material was not found to be teratogenic. This developmental toxicity was manifested as an increase in the number of resorptions per litter for all exposure levels, and as a decrease in the uterine: extra-gestational weight gain ratio at the 5000-ppM exposure level. Automated methods for real-time analysis of spent-fuel measurement data

Software has been developed for ''real-time'' analysis of neutron and gamma data from GRAND-1/fork measurements on spent-fuel assemblies. Three modules compose the software package. The modules are linked through a database system of files. The first module is part of a general data-base processing code. This module prepares input data files with inventory and correction-factor information for the second module. The second module, called OLAF, operates on a computer attached to the GRAND-1 electronics unit. In this second module, neutron and gamma data from spent-fuel assemblies are analyzed to verify consistency in the facility operator declarations for exposure (burnup) and cooling time. From the analysis, potential discrepancies in the measurement data are questioned while equipment is still installed at the facility and is available for additional measurements. During the measurements, data are written to an output file, called a results file, which can be processed by the third module of the software package. In the third module, printed reports summarizing the data and results are prepared, and neutron and gamma data are written to files that are processed by the Deming curve-fitting code. 7 refs., 7 figs., 2 tabs.

Effects of 50/degree/C surveillance and test reactor irradiations on ferritic pressure vessel steel embrittlement

The results of surveillance tests on the High-Flux Isotope Reactor (HFIR) pressure vessel at the Oak Ridge National Laboratory revealed that a greater than expected embrittlement had taken place after about 17.5 effective full-power years of operation and an operational assessment program was undertaken to fully evaluate the vessel condition and recommend conditions under which operation could be resumed. A research program was undertaken that included irradiating specimens in the Oak Ridge Research Reactor. Specimens of the A212 grade B vessel shell material were included, along with specimens from a nozzle qualification weld and a submerged-arc weld fabricated at ORNL to reproduce the vessel seam weld. The results of the surveillance program and the materials research program performed in support of the evaluation of the HFIR pressure vessel are presented and show the welds to be more radiation resistant than the A212B. Results of irradiated tensile and annealing experiments are described as well as a discussion of mechanisms which may be responsible for enhanced hardening at low damage rates. 20 refs., 22 figs., 5 tabs.
